  • Patent number: 4493184
    Abstract: Methods and apparatus for improving the thrust specific fuel consumption (TSFC) of a gas turbine engine employing an exterior active clearance control system are disclosed.The pressure within the nacelle compartment to which active clearance control air is discharged is operated under altitude cruise conditions at a level on the order of one to two and one-half pounds per square inch (1-21/2 psi) above the ambient atmosphere. Flow discharging from the nacelle is directed through an aft facing vent nozzle for purposes of thrust recovery.

  • Patent number: 4463552
    Abstract: Contaminated air injected by an axial flow fan jet engine is treated by centrifuging the contamination through the surge bleed valves into the fan discharge stream in an efficient manner.
